We describe the algorithm implemented on a Digital Signal Processor (DSP) to carry out a fast one-pass cluster analysis of energies deposited in a large lead glass electromagnetic shower detector being built for the Delphi area of the LEP accelerator at CERN. Reasons for choosing a DSP for this application are given.